UFC's TJ Grant considered retirement after practice concussion

Tags

TJ Grant fought Gray Maynard which ended in an excellent knockout last May 2013. Because of that win, Grant earned a shot at the UFC lightweight title. But who knew that it will take Grant a very long time before he can return inside the octagon.

Grant trained for a UFC 164 fight against then-champion Benson Henderson but unfortunate for him, he sustained a concussion while training for the fight. He still not 100 percent healthy nad is still experiencing pain from the concussion.

That is the reason why Grant has not fought again since his win from Maynard. He has been told that there is no timetable as to when he will be able to return due to the brain injury he sustained.

Grant recently had an interview with Luke Thomas where he said that he had contemplated on retiring from the world of UFC.

He said "I probably did that a lot over the winter. It just got frustrating. I just tried take it one day at a time. I love fighting. I don't know what my life would be without somehow being involved in the sport. There were just times where you have all these really negative thoughts and you're bitter and all this other stuff. I feel pretty good. It's all in the past. Still, my health comes number one and my family and all that, but fighting is definitely a huge part of my life. I definitely don't want to go out on that type of note."

As of now, Grant is feeling a lot better than he did a couple of months before and that he said that he is nearing 100 percent injury free. He said "I've been feeling pretty good for a while. If you don't feel normal - and there's definitely been days where, do I feel normal? No - but when I feel good, I feel good. I'm getting pretty close to feeling 100 percent normal, but still a little bit of a hurdle."

He is hoping to back this coming fall. He said ""It's kinda beyond my control, but I think just being in this state for so long, I know my head's good, but I've been having some issues with my neck and I want to make sure I can get everything sorted out and reset my body. It's been in state for so long that I don't know if it's my brain's telling my body there's pain or there's inflammation or what. Hopefully I can get this fixed up in the next bit."
